Does Eye Cue Mental Health offer EMDR therapy through Medi-Cal?

Yes. EMDR is a specialized trauma treatment that most providers offer only on a cash-pay basis at $250 to $300 per hour. Eye Cue Mental Health is one of the very few clinics where Medi-Cal clients can access certified EMDR therapy. EMDR sessions are provided by Angela Raleigh, a certified EMDR clinician.

Does family therapy require all family members to attend?

Not always. Family therapy may be designed to bring in whatever household members are most relevant at each point in the process. Our therapists discuss who should be involved as part of the family counseling intake assessment to ensure the right people are involved.
